DAVID HAROLD SIMMONS
A Celebration of Life for David Harold Simmons will be Saturday, February 19, 2022 at 2:00 p.m. at Jerusalem Baptist Church, 7708 County Road 317, Brazoria, Texas 77422, with Apostle R. L. Simmons, Jr., officiating and Bishop Ricky Jones, eulogizing.
David Harold Simmons passed on Wednesday, February 9, 2022, at the age of 72.
He was a 1968 graduate of Sweeny High School.
Having worked for Dow Chemical in Freeport, Texas, holding the position as Senior Analytical Tech, he retired after 30 plus years of dedicated service.
In his spare time, he spent a great deal of time watching football (The Houston Texans), boxing, gardening, and listening to the blues. He was an avid car collector, especially Corvettes.
David is preceded in death by his wife, Rose Mary Simmons; father, David Simmons; mother, Isabella Simmons; brothers, Michael Simmons and Roland Simmons; sister, Cathy Simmons Williams; grandparents, Sherman “PaSheik” Johnson, Naomi Law Johnson, Elijah “Sun” Simmons, Sr. and Rosie Green Simmons.
He is survived by his daughter, Kindra Simmons of Richmond, TX; brother, Terry Simmons of Greensboro, SC; sister, Theresa Norris (Donald) of Lake Jackson, TX; aunts, Zelma Hice of Houston, TX, and Thelma Williams of El Paso, TX; and Phyllis Simmons of Sweeny, TX; sisters-in-law, Mary K. Houston and Artrelle “Molly” Houston of Austin, TX, and Rebecca Grate (Cornell) of Augusta, GA; nephew, David Norris; nieces, Samiara McCarthy, Cateesha Williams, Cataira Williams, Tyesha Norris, Shontice Castilow; and a host of cousins, other relatives and friends.
